Colombo: Nov 25, 2012

New Zealand have won the toss and they will bat first in the second and last Test match against Sri Lanka at the P Sara Oval, Colombo.

The Kiwis have left out James Franklin and given a debut to Todd Astle.

For Sri Lanka, Tillakaratne Dilshan comes back into the squad after missing out the first Test due to a back injury. Dimuth Karunaratne was left out in spite of a half-century in the second innings in Galle.

After a one-sided ten-wicket win for the home side in the first Test, New Zealand will be looking to come back strong on this P Sara pitch that offers some bounce.+

Teams:
 
Sri Lanka: Tharanga Paranavitana, Tillakaratne Dilshan, Kumar Sangakkara, Mahela Jayawardene (c), Thilan Samaraweera, Angelo Mathews, Prasanna Jayawardene (wk), Nuwan Kulasekara, Rangana Herath, Suraj Randiv, Shaminda Eranga.
 
 
New Zealand: Martin Guptill, Kane Williamson, Brendon McCullum, Ross Taylor (c), Kruger van Wyk (wk), Todd Astle, Daniel Flynn, Jeetan Patel, Tim Southee, Doug Bracewell, Trent Boult.
